Howland - On Thursday morning September 25, 2025, after 3,368 days apart, Jackie Hamamey rejoined her beloved Al after a 9 year war with Alzheimer’s. Jackie was at her daughter and son in law’s home, with them by her side where she had lived since losing Al in 2016.
Jackie was born November 7, 1940, Cleveland, OH, daughter of Irene and Edward Paterek. She was a proud wife, mother, phenomenal cook and so much more. She loved her wine and her cairn terriers Casper and Max, because they reminded her of Toto from the Wizard of Oz.
She and Al were married on September 16, 1961, less than a year after meeting at Cleveland Hopkins Airport. Al worked upstairs as an Air Traffic Controller and Jackie managed the Sky Chef restaurant/lounge in the terminal. After their marriage, Jackie continued to work full time to pay for Al’s pilot license, while Al worked to pay for Jackie’s convertible, their food, rent and her voracious shopping habit. Al always said she was his better half and he was never wrong.
Jackie gave up the girl boss life when their only child, a daughter, came along in April of 1968. She devoted herself full time to being the best loving wife and mother. Jackie was THE consummate adoring wife with an unflappable sense of duty to Al’s career and her family. She wouldn’t blink when strangers dressed in Air Force flight suits or 3 piece business suits would knock on their door and tell her “Al sent me over for dinner, he told me to tell you he’d be here shortly”. Never one to be rattled easily, Jackie would give their guest that million dollar smile of hers, invite them in, make cocktails and set another place at the table. She was always ready to entertain. People may have come into her home as strangers, but they left as family.
Jackie and Al enjoyed bowling in their younger days, golf and shooting pool. Later in life Jackie rejoined the workforce by working at Sears Auto Center in Niles. She met so many wonderful friends there that she and Al simply cherished. During retirement Jackie was a regular at Howland Giant Eagle for many years and was on a first name basis with most of the pharmacy staff and cashiers. Jackie and Al were season tickets holders of the Mahoning Valley Scrappers for several years, both enjoying all of the games and wonderful much loved friends they met.
Jackie leaves her daughter, Michelle and her devoted son-in-law, Randy Gooding.
Private services will be held per Jackie’s wishes. Burial will be in Howland Township Cemetery.
The family would like to thank Crossroads Hospice (Cleveland), especially Jackie’s longtime hospice aids, Carmella, Kayla, and Bridget, they loved and treated Jackie like family and we are forever grateful for them.
